What is an Explosion-Proof Electric Actuator?
An explosion-proof electric actuator is a specially designed motor-driven device used to control valves in hazardous areas. Unlike standard electric actuators, these are built to operate safely in environments where explosive gases, vapors, or dust are present. They are engineered to prevent internal sparks or heat from igniting surrounding flammable substances, ensuring safe and reliable operation.

Explosion-proof electric actuators adhere to strict international safety standards, including:
ATEX (Atmosphères Explosibles) Certification: Compliance with European safety regulations for explosive atmospheres.
IECEx (International Electrotechnical Commission for Explosive Atmospheres): A global certification ensuring electrical equipment safety in hazardous areas.
UL (Underwriters Laboratories) Certification: North American standard for explosion-proof electrical equipment.

How Do Explosion-Proof Electric Actuators Work?
Explosion-proof electric actuators function similarly to conventional electric actuators but include additional safety mechanisms to prevent ignition risks· Here’s how they work:
1.} Encapsulated Design: The internal components are enclosed within a
rugged, flameproof housing that prevents ignition sources from escaping. This enclosure can withstand internal explosions without transmitting sparks to the external atmosphere.
2.} Thermal and Overload Protection: Explosion-proof actuators feature
Built-in temperature monitoring and overload protection, preventing excessive heating that could ignite flammable substances.
3.} Sealed Electrical Connections: Specially designed cable glands and gaskets prevent electrical sparks or short circuits from escaping the actuator·
4.} Corrosion-Resistant Materials: Constructed from stainless steel or aluminum with specialized coatings, these actuators are designed to withstand extreme temperatures, humidity, and harsh chemicals.
5.} Precision Control: Equipped with advanced motor control technology, explosion-proof actuators offer precise positioning and automated valve operation, reducing the need for manual adjustments.

Key Applications of Explosion-Proof Electric Actuators:
Industries requiring safe and reliable valve automation in hazardous conditions rely on explosion-proof electric actuators. Some key applications include:
1.} Oil & Gas Industry:
In oil refineries, offshore drilling rigs, and gas processing plants, explosion-proof actuators are used to control flow in pipelines, tanks, and pressure systems, ensuring safety and efficiency.
2.} Chemical and Petrochemical Plants:
Chemical industries handle volatile and flammable substances that require precise valve control. Explosion-proof actuators ensure safe and reliable operation, preventing hazardous incidents.
3.} Pharmaceutical Industry:
Pharmaceutical plants use flammable solvents and gases in production processes. Explosion-proof actuators maintain safety and enhance process automation in such environments.
4.} Power Plants:
From thermal and nuclear power plants to gas-fired power stations, explosion-proof actuators play a vital role in controlling steam, fuel, and cooling water flow, ensuring operational safety.
5.} Water and Wastewater Treatment:
In water treatment plants, explosive gases like methane may accumulate. Explosion-proof actuators provide safe automation of valve operations, preventing potential hazards.
